Sorry for the mega-bump, but i have something I thought that would be very appropiate for this thread.

I've had this idea for a while but I just put it to action last weekend. I used one of my brother's oldddd skatedecks, hence the stickers and dirtyness. I had to get longer deck hardware because the wood was a lot thicker than the aluminum plate. It's 5.5 inches wide, and on a kukk cruiser frame. The weight is real close to the stock plate, at least from what I could tell, I didnt weigh it or anything. The concave is so gnarly on it, and the added width is nice (to me). This is the widest deck that I know of so far...

Here's a couple pics in comparison with the stock 5.0 plate:
